Dec 07, 2006iRule_editor setup issues
Just downloaded the iRules application and attempting the install on a Windows XP laptopn and receive the following install error:
cannot continue. the application is improperly formatted.
The application also displays the following text file detailing the errors:
I have tried both the self extracting install and the zip install.
Any ideas?
Pete
